Do stores refund gift cards?
Gift cards are generally non-refundable and cannot be exchanged for cash, except where required by law. While 10 U.S. states allow cash back for low balances (often under $5 or $10), most retailers will not refund a purchased card. What states allow gift card returns?
California, as mentioned, will allow for gift card refunds under $10. Colorado, Maine, and New Jersey allow gift card refunds under $5. Rhode Island and Vermont allow gift card refunds under $1. Red flags for a gift card request include urgent threats (arrest, shutoff), demands for payment by gift card from supposed government/utility/tech support, requests to share the PIN/code, secrecy instructions, and unsolicited offers for free/discounted cards, as these are hallmarks of scams designed to steal funds quickly and untraceably. Legitimate organizations never demand payment in gift cards.Is it illegal to turn gift cards into cash?

Yes, gift cards are traceable to a degree, especially digital ones linked to accounts (like Apple, Amazon, Nintendo) or purchased with credit cards, but physical cards bought with cash are harder to trace, acting almost like anonymous cash unless you have purchase receipts and the issuer's cooperation.
